Karen Finley



Karen Finley is an american performance artist, author, and playwright. She has a crazy mix of different styles. Some themes I would describe her art would be outrageous, pain, suicide, sexual abuse, humor and female sexuality. She is known for breaking the rules and not giving a damn.

Abuse
She had a performance called "We Keep Our Victims Ready"(inspired by Tawana) where she where smeared her body in chocolate because she said that women are treated like shit, then she covered herself in candy hearts because she said that women become more loved when they are belittled, next she covered herself in bean sprouts because she said it smelled like semen and looked like it too(?), and finally she wrapped tinsel around herself to symbolize how no matter how a woman is badly treated, she still has to get dress for dinner. Basically saying that women have to act like nothings happen and it's all just normal.

Reasons
Some of the reasons for her 'abused women' artwork are:
  • Her father being the dominant leader in the house
  • Her favorite childhood TV shows being "I Dream of Genie" and "Bewitched" where women were not allowed to use their powers
